Trades by corporate insiders — officers, directors and holders of more than 10% of the shares — disclosed to the SEC on Forms 4 and 5. Form 3 supplies initial ownership rather than a trade; Form 4 must be filed within two business days of the trade.

Filing footnotes — Class A Common Stock (Direct)
The conversion price was proportionately adjusted to reflect the Reverse Split effective at the close of business on May 8, 2026, resulting in proportionate adjustments to the number of shares beneficially owned by the Reporting Person. Accordingly, the securities reported herein have been adjusted to reflect the Reverse Split. As of May 14, 2026, there was an aggregate of $5,361,910 outstanding under the convertible note. On May 15, 2026, the Issuer and the Reporting Person agreed to amend the convertible note to, among other things, reduce the floor price applicable to the conversion price under the convertible note from $50.00 (as adjusted for the Reverse Split) to $4.50 (on a post-Reverse Split basis). The conversion price remains equal to 95% of the price of the Class A common stock on the trading day immediately preceding delivery of any conversion notice, subject to the floor price, as amended. The maturity date of the convertible note will be February 19, 2027 or, if earlier, the date on which the consolidated convertible loan becomes due and payable pursuant to the terms of the convertible note or any other loan document. |
